#4A9D0B Hex Color Code

#4A9D0B

The Hexadecimal Color #4A9D0B is a contrast shade of Olive Drab. #4A9D0B RGB value is rgb(74, 157, 11). RGB Color Model of #4A9D0B consists of 29% red, 61% green and 4% blue. HSL color Mode of #4A9D0B has 94°(degrees) Hue, 87% Saturation and 33% Lightness. #4A9D0B color has an wavelength of 560.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#4A9D0B is #66CC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#4A9D0B is #491. The Closest Color to #4A9D0B is #6B8E23. Official Name of #4A9D0B Hex Code is Vida Loca.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#4A9D0B is 53 Cyan 0 Magenta 93 Yellow 38 Black and #4A9D0B CMY is 53, 0, 93.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#4A9D0B is hsl(94,87,33,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(94, 93, 62).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#4A9D0B is 14.94, 25.59, 4.47.
Hex8 Value of #4A9D0B is #4A9D0BFF. Decimal Value of #4A9D0B is 4889867 and Octal Value of #4A9D0B is 22516413. Binary Value of #4A9D0B is 1001010, 10011101, 1011 and Android of #4A9D0B is 4283079947 / 0xff4a9d0b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#4A9D0B is 0.332, 0.569, 0.569 and YIQ Color Space of #4A9D0B is 115.539, -2.5499, -62.9897.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#4A9D0B is 21.22, 32.95, 4.79.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#4A9D0B is 57.65, -47.6, 57.98.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#4A9D0B is 57.65, -39.61, 67.73.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#4A9D0B is 57.65, 75.02, 129.39. Hunter Lab variable of #4A9D0B is 50.59, -35.81, 30.17.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#4A9D0B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
